orcheomai: to dance Original Word: ὀρχέομαι Part of Speech: Verb Transliteration: orcheomai Phonetic Spelling: (or-kheh'-om-ahee) Short Definition: I dance Definition: I dance.
Word Origin of uncertain origin Definition to dance NASB Word Usage dance (2), danced (2).NAS Exhaustive Concordance of the Bible with Hebrew-Aramaic and Greek Dictionaries Copyright © 1981, 1998 by The Lockman Foundation All rights reserved Lockman.org dance. Middle voice from orchos (a row or ring); to dance (from the ranklike or regular motion) -- dance.
